# WHAT IS MANAGEMENT EXECUTIVE COACHING IN FOOTBALL?
Management executive coaching Football targets professionals responsible for football team leadership, such as managers, directors, and senior staff. It enhances leadership styles, strategic planning, and interpersonal skills aligned with football’s unique challenges. Beyond technical football knowledge, coaching adds value by shaping mindset and adaptability, critical for managing pressure and complex team dynamics.

# THE IMPORTANCE OF EXECUTIVE COACHING FOR FOOTBALL LEADERS
Executive coaching in football bridges the gap between good instincts and refined leadership. According to a 2022 report by Sports Coaching International, teams that invested in leadership coaching saw a 25% increase in overall team performance metrics (source: Sports Coaching International). This improvement arises because football leaders learn to manage conflict, motivate players under pressure, and communicate more effectively with staff and fans.

# KEY SKILLS DEVELOPED THROUGH FOOTBALL EXECUTIVE COACHING
Coaching programs identify and strengthen critical skills: strategic thinking to outmaneuver opponents, emotional intelligence for managing diverse personalities, and resilience to face setbacks. These skills empower executives to maintain composure, drive motivation, and foster a winning culture within clubs.

# STEP-BY-STEP GUIDE TO IMPLEMENTING EXECUTIVE COACHING IN FOOTBALL TEAMS
1. ASSESS CURRENT LEADERSHIP CHALLENGES: Identify areas where coaching can add value.
2. SELECT AN EXPERIENCED EXECUTIVE COACH WITH FOOTBALL BACKGROUND: Expertise in sports leadership is essential.
3. SET CLEAR GOALS FOR THE COACHING PROGRAM: Align coaching objectives with team and club vision.
4. SCHEDULE REGULAR COACHING SESSIONS: Consistency is key to ensuring progress.
5. MONITOR AND EVALUATE PROGRESS: Use performance metrics and feedback to adjust coaching strategies.

# COMMON PITFALLS AND HOW TO AVOID THEM
**WARNING: DO NOT START COACHING WITHOUT CLEAR GOALS**
Without clear objectives, coaching risks becoming vague and ineffective. Avoid expecting quick fixes or overlooking the need for regular follow-ups. Also, resist the urge to select coaches based solely on reputation—opt for those who understand football management’s specific demands.

# USEFUL TOOLS AND TECHNOLOGIES FOR COACHING FOOTBALL EXECUTIVES
Digital platforms for communication, performance tracking tools, and video analysis software are commonly used to supplement coaching sessions. These tools provide data-driven insights that help executives reflect on decisions and improve leadership approaches.

# EXECUTIVE COACHING VS TRADITIONAL FOOTBALL MANAGEMENT TRAINING: A COMPARISON
Here is a detailed comparison of Executive Coaching and Traditional Training approaches in football management:

Feature Management Executive Coaching Traditional Football Management Training
Focus Personalized leadership development and strategy adaptation Technical skills and tactical knowledge
Approach One-on-one coaching tailored to individual challenges Group sessions, workshops, classroom learning
Outcome Enhanced decision-making, emotional intelligence, and team management Improved technical and tactical team performance
Duration Ongoing with flexible scheduling Fixed programs with preset timelines
Measurement Qualitative feedback and leadership metrics Match results and training exercises performance
